
About this Event
Thích Nhất Hạnh recognized the important role that scientists play in the world's wellbeing. He envisioned bringing scientists together to practice mindfulness and reflect on their scientific endeavors to cultivate their happiness and capacity for making positive impacts. In that vision, scientists at any stage of their training and careers will gather to engage in mindfulness practice under the guidance of Zen Buddhist monastics practicing under the Plum Village tradition of Engaged Buddhism. Participants will hear talks by prominent scientists including a keynote address by Dr. Jon Kabat-Zinn on Sunday evening and have ample opportunities to reflect and discuss how mindfulness may benefit their work, scientific communities, and the world.
